r564 - /scripts/export-boinc

fst-guest at users.alioth.debian.org fst-guest at users.alioth.debian.org
Thu Jan 18 17:49:47 CET 2007


Author: fst-guest
Date: Thu Jan 18 17:49:46 2007
New Revision: 564

URL: http://svn.debian.org/wsvn/pkg-boinc/?sc=1&rev=564
Log:
Also look for other DEST_DIRs like tarfiles/boinc, tarballs and tarballs/boinc.
E.g. my BOINC tarballs are stored in pkg-boinc/tarballs/boinc.

Modified:
    scripts/export-boinc

Modified: scripts/export-boinc
URL: http://svn.debian.org/wsvn/pkg-boinc/scripts/export-boinc?rev=564&op=diff
==============================================================================
--- scripts/export-boinc (original)
+++ scripts/export-boinc Thu Jan 18 17:49:46 2007
@@ -3,9 +3,17 @@
 #
 # Usage: export-boinc -r 4.72
 #     or export-boinc -r 4.72 -d 20050724
-#     or export-boinc -r 4.72 -d 20050724 -c 
+#     or export-boinc -r 4.72 -d 20050724 -c
+#     or export-boinc -r 4.72 -c
 
 set -e
+
+set_destdir()
+{
+    if [ -d "$1" -a -w "$1" ]; then
+        DEST_DIR="$1/"
+    fi
+}
 
 CVS_ROOT=":pserver:anonymous at alien.ssl.berkeley.edu:/home/cvs/cvsroot"
 CVS_MODULE="boinc"
@@ -52,10 +60,10 @@
     CVS_COMMAND="cvs -d $CVS_ROOT export -D $DATE -d $ORIG_DIR $CVS_MODULE"
 
 elif [ -z "$DATE" -a "$CVS" -eq 1 ]; then
-    DATE=`date +"%Y%m%d"`
+    DATE=`date +%Y%m%d`
     DEBIAN_VERSION="$VERSION+cvs$DATE"
     ORIG_DIR="boinc-$DEBIAN_VERSION.orig"
-    CVS_COMMAND="cvs -d $CVS_ROOT export -d $ORIG_DIR $CVS_MODULE"
+    CVS_COMMAND="cvs -d $CVS_ROOT export -D now -d $ORIG_DIR $CVS_MODULE"
 fi
 
 ORIG_ARCHIVE="boinc_$DEBIAN_VERSION.orig.tar.gz"
@@ -94,13 +102,15 @@
 rm -f "$ORIG_DIR/.vimrc"
 find $ORIG_DIR -name .cvsignore -exec rm '{}' \;
 
-DESTDIR=""
-if [ -d tarfiles -a -w tarfiles ]; then
-    DESTDIR="tarfiles/"
-fi
+# look for directories where we can place the orig tarball
+DEST_DIR=""
+set_destdir "tarfiles"
+set_destdir "tarfiles/boinc"
+set_destdir "tarballs"
+set_destdir "tarballs/boinc"
 
-echo "Preparing source tar file as '${DESTDIR}${ORIG_ARCHIVE}'"
-tar czf ${DESTDIR}${ORIG_ARCHIVE} ${ORIG_DIR}
+echo "Preparing source tarball as '$DEST_DIR$ORIG_ARCHIVE'"
+tar czf $DEST_DIR$ORIG_ARCHIVE $ORIG_DIR
 rm -rf $ORIG_DIR
 
 exit 0




More information about the pkg-boinc-commits mailing list